    Hi,

     

    Wondering if there was any way to get the size of the message that was sent to .z.pg/.z.ps aside from re-serializing with -8!

     

    Having to re-serialize would be very costly for larger messages, so it’d be nice if there was a variable like .z.u or .z.a that could just be accessed.
